Yes it is nice that so many Verne's books have been re-translated in modern
versions. Not so nice is to learn that translations only a few years old
such as Baldick's AWED are now collector's items available only through
library discards. Will we soon have to plan for new translations every 25
years as the old ones get re-cycled?
